#d1dc8c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1dc8c is composed of 82% red, 86.3%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 68.3 degrees, a saturation of 53.3% and a lightness of 70.6%. #d1dc8c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a3b919.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#d1dc8c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1dc8c has RGB values of R:209, G:220,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 13753484.

Shades and Tints of #d1dc8c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050502 is the darkest color, while #fbfc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1dc8c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8b9af is the less saturated color, while #eaff69 is the most saturated one.
